Background technique
Block chain technology is that algorithm of knowing together with storing data, using distributed node is verified using block linked data structure Guarantee the safety of data transmission and access with more new data, in the way of cryptography, using by automatized script generation to generate The intelligent contract of code composition programs the completely new distributed basis framework and calculation of one kind with operation data, is distributed The new application mode of the computer technologies such as data storage, point-to-point transmission, common recognition mechanism, Encryption Algorithm.
The data safety degree of block chain technology is higher, and application is also very extensive, wherein just including ATM machine field.
The ATM machine of the prior art is typically all to use traditional data encryption mode, it is easy to loss of data is caused, and And although the ATM machine of the prior art has the isolation of glass storehouse when in use, for user when operation, other people can be with From easily carrying out from rear, it is easy to happen leakage so as to cause the information of client, to reduce the safety of ATM machine Can, moreover, when take wheelchair disabled person need using ATM machine when, due to ATM machine operation panel height compared with Height, so as to cause disabled person can not normal use, to reduce the practicability of ATM machine.

As shown in Figure 1, a kind of safety-type ATM machine based on block chain technology, including main body 1 and pedestal 7, the main body 1 Interior to be equipped with processor and memory, the processor and memory electrical connection, the memory receives the write-in of block chain link point Block chain data, and block chain data are stored, block catenary system, the block catenary system packet are equipped in the processor It is described in data Layer to include data Layer, network layer, common recognition layer, excitation layer, contract layer and application layer, the block chain data source Processor is single-chip microcontroller or PLC, and the memory includes memory database and disk database, the memory database and disk Database receives the block chain data of block chain link point write-in respectively, and stores to block chain data.
In fact, processor is mainly used for handling data, and memory is stored for data, herein:
Data Layer encapsulates bottom data block and the technologies such as relevant data encryption and timestamp;
In fact, the block chain data that memory database and disk database receive or store come from data Layer.
Network layer then includes distributed networking mechanism, data dissemination mechanism and data authentication mechanism etc.;
All kinds of common recognition algorithms of common recognition layer predominant package network node;
Economic factor is integrated into block chain technical system by excitation layer, main issuing mechanism including economic incentives and Distribution mechanism etc.;
All kinds of scripts of contract layer predominant package, algorithm and intelligent contract, are the bases of block chain programmable features;
Application layer then encapsulates the various application scenarios and case of block chain.

As shown in figure 4, the side of the main body 1 is equipped with guard mechanism, the guard mechanism includes the first driving assembly, branch Support component, connecting line 2, support frame 4, blind 5 and at least two connection rings 3, the shape of support frame as described above 4 are to be open to side U-shaped, support frame as described above 4 is horizontally set on the top of the side of main body 1, and each connection ring 3 is set on support frame 4, described The lower section of each connection ring 3 is arranged in blind 5, and each connection ring 3 is successively uniformly arranged on the top of blind 5, the blind 5 One end be fixedly connected on the side of main body 1, the connecting line 2 is resisted against on the periphery of support frame 4, the two of the connecting line 2 End is arranged at the inside of main body 1, and the both ends of the connecting line 2 are connected with each other, far from a company of main body 1 in each connection ring 3 It connects ring 3 to be fixedly connected with connecting line 2, the side of the separate support frame 4 of the inner wall of main body 1 is arranged in the support component, described First driving assembly is arranged in support component;
Wherein, actually the side of main body 1 is equipped with human body sensor, when human body sensor detects that someone goes to ATM machine When front, human body sensor sends control signal to processor, later under the control of a processor, passes through the first driving group Part provides power, so that it is mobile to be drivingly connected line 2, while under the action of support component, improving support component and connecting line 2 The stability of connection drives a connection ring 3 of rightmost to move along support frame 4 under the action of connecting line later, due to One end of blind 5 is fixed, thus drive the other end of blind 5 to move along support frame 4 under the action of connection ring 3, To which under the action of each connection ring 3, blind 5 to be hung over to the lower section of support frame 4, so as to be sheltered from by blind 5 The rear of user, so that the probability that user information is peeped is reduced, so that the safety of ATM machine is improved, when user uses After complete ATM machine, drive each connection ring 3 mobile to one end of support frame 4 by connecting line 2, so as to by blind 5 from It is dynamic to pack up;
As shown in figure 3, the inside of the pedestal 7 is equipped with elevating mechanism, the elevating mechanism includes the second driving assembly, branch Strut 18, lifter plate 13, drive rod 17, drive block 9,15, two guide rails 14 of expansion bracket and two movable blocks 16, the pedestal 7 The side of separate main body 1 at top be equipped with opening, the lifter plate 13 is horizontally set on the inside of opening, in two guide rails 14 One of guide rail 14 is horizontally set on the lower section of lifter plate 13, another guide rail 14 is horizontally set on pedestal in two guide rails 14 The bottom of 7 inner wall, two movable blocks 16 are respectively sleeved on one end of two guide rails 14, two movable blocks 16 respectively with two Guide rail 14 is sequentially connected, and the top of the expansion bracket 15 and the side of bottom end are hinged with the other end of two guide rails 14 respectively, institute The other side on the top and bottom end of stating expansion bracket 15 is respectively hinged on two movable blocks 16, and the support rod 18 is vertically provided at The side of the close main body 1 of expansion bracket 15, second driving assembly are arranged on support rod 18, and 17 level of drive rod is set It sets in the lower section of transmission component, one end of the drive rod 17 is connect with movable block 16, and the drive block 9 is arranged in drive rod On 17 other end, the drive block 9 is connect with the second driving assembly;
Wherein, under the supporting role of support rod 18, the stability of the second driving assembly is improved, later in processor Under control, power is provided by the second driving assembly, to drive position by drive rod 17 under the driving effect of drive block 9 Movable block 16 in 7 bottom of pedestal moves right along guide rail 14, to drive expansion bracket 15 to extend by movable block 16, is rising Under the transmission effect for dropping the movable block 16 and guide rail 14 of 13 lower section of plate, lifter plate 13 is driven to rise by expansion bracket 15, thus logical Lifter plate 13 is crossed to rise wheelchair, thus make disabled person that ATM machine can be used normally, so that the practicability of ATM machine is improved, when After user's operation is completed, the movable block 16 positioned at 7 bottom of pedestal is moved to the left along guide rail 14, so that expansion bracket 15 be made to contract It is short, so that lifter plate 13 be made to decline.
